    Description

    The National Book Foundation is seeking a full-time Awards & Honors Manager, an instrumental position in the annual presentation of the National Book Awards alongside the Foundation’s other Awards & Honors, including its Lifetime Achievement Awards and 5 Under 35. Working closely with the senior leadership team and reporting to the Executive Director, this position requires exceptional organizational and prioritization skills, while simultaneously understanding both small tasks and the big picture. The ideal candidate is an experienced and thorough program administrator and event planner with excellent interpersonal skills and the ability to manage a high level of detail and overlapping deadlines. Candidates should have a proven track record of successfully producing events while prioritizing the best possible experience for guests, authors, publishers, and other stakeholders. This position will supervise one coordinator as part of a two-person Awards team, and work collaboratively with a small, dedicated team.

    The ideal start date for this position is February 2026. This is a full-time exempt position based in New York City and operates on a flexible hybrid schedule. Some evening and weekend work is required.

    Primary Responsibilities:

    • Oversee the entry process for the National Book Awards submission period, including tracking ~2,000 annual submissions, communicating with publishers, answering eligibility questions and ensuring all entered titles meet eligibility criteria, and ensuring books are received physically and digitally.
    • Coordinate the process of judge and selector recruitment for the National Book Awards and 5 Under 35, including gathering and tracking recommendations, invitations, declinations, and panel information.
    • Support the Executive Director in judge and selector communications, including stewarding all administrative support (i.e., deadlines, submissions updates, scheduling meetings, and other logistics).
    • Manage honored titles’ publishing contacts and communications about the National Book Awards and Awards Week activities and 5 Under 35.
    • Liaise with the Communications & Marketing team, web consultant, and external vendors on all Awards-related announcements, designed materials, outreach plans, and logistics.
    • Work with the Executive Director to facilitate the annual selection of Lifetime Achievement Award recipients alongside the Board of Directors, including maintaining updated lists of contenders and researching nominees as needed.
    • Work with the Executive Director, Director of Programs & Partnerships, and the Awards team on talent research, recruitment, and communications.
    • Oversee all logistics for the in-person and virtual National Book Awards Ceremony & Benefit Dinner, related Awards week programming, and 5 Under 35, including budget management, vendor relationships, and guest communications and management.
    • Support the Executive Director and Director of Development, in meeting financial goals for sponsorship, ticket and table sales, ad sales, and fundraising, and ensuring benefit fulfillment and acknowledgement for all supporters.
    • Support the Executive Director and Director of Development in Host Committee management, including onboarding new members.
    • Supervise the Awards Coordinator, plus seasonal interns and Fellows on all Awards-related tasks, including eligibility checking and other projects.
    • Ensure the National Book Foundation’s Salesforce database is updated with information pertaining to the National Book Awards, 5 Under 35, and other special events throughout the year, including maintaining annual invite lists.

    Additional Responsibilities:

    • Work with Administrative Coordinator to oversee the sales of medallions to the publishers of current and past National Book Award titles.
    • Use data from National Book Awards entries, medallion sales, and National Book Awards Ceremony ticket sales to analyze and track performance and fundraising goals.
    • Other duties as assigned

    Skills and Qualifications:

    • 4-6 years with relevant experience in event production and project management
    • Experience with event planning, including logistics coordination, talent and vendor management, and budget oversight
    • Extremely organized, communicative, detail-oriented, proactive, and deadline-conscious, with a demonstrated ability to balance overlapping project timelines
    • Excellent oral and written communications skills with an ability to tailor messaging for internal and external audiences; copyediting experience is a strong plus
    • Confidence with database/CRM, submission, guest management, and workflow platforms, such as Asana, Submittable, and Salesforce is required
    • Applicants should demonstrate a capacity and flexibility to work both independently and collaboratively with others
    • Knowledge of and experience working in or adjacent to the publishing industry is a strong asset
    • Applicants must have a passion for books and possess an enthusiastic, flexible, patient, and kind spirit

    Compensation:

    Annual salary is $65,000 to $75,000 depending on experience.

    This is a full-time position based in New York City with a two day per week in-office requirement through the four-month probationary period. After the probationary period, there is a flexible in-office/remote hybrid schedule.

    NBF’s benefits package includes health and dental insurance with employer covered premiums at 90%, as well as vision, Short-Term & Long-Term Disability, and Paid Family Leave benefits. After one year of employment, NBF matches a 6% maximum of the employee’s 403(b) contribution. NBF provides 22 days paid time off per year, in addition to observing holidays, Summer Fridays and closing the office between Christmas Day and New Years Day.
